|
|
|
Re: fud_sql_error_handler() not defined for forum_login.php calls [message #29598 is a reply to message #29592] |
Mon, 02 January 2006 19:13 data:image/s3,"s3://crabby-images/59289/59289af49ad47c684698298ad2f8b5d2b7a5881e" alt="Go to previous message Go to previous message" data:image/s3,"s3://crabby-images/e4eaa/e4eaa66972d323291e805ae6c9fb5c87e0ac0b60" alt="Go to next message Go to next message" |
data:image/s3,"s3://crabby-images/632b1/632b18c77813af47c969e32158ec45c4d3542e2c" alt="" |
naudefj
data:image/s3,"s3://crabby-images/9b8bf/9b8bf467a921a5a707fb0d42ce16bb3b074c2d2b" alt="South Africa South Africa" Messages: 3775 Registered: December 2004
Karma: 28
|
Senior Member Administrator Core Developer |
|
|
Thank you for the reply and sorry for the confusing subject - s/FUDAPI/forum_login.php/g.
As you can see from the code below, forum_login.php loads the required settings from GLOBALS.php by itself:
/* load forum config */
$data = file_get_contents($GLOBALS['PATH_TO_FUD_FORUM_GLOBALS_PHP']);
eval(str_replace('<?php', '', substr_replace($data, '', strpos($data, 'require'))));
/* db.inc needs certain vars inside the global scope to work, so we export them */
foreach (array('COOKIE_DOMAIN','COOKIE_NAME','COOKIE_TIMEOUT','COOKIE_PATH','FUD_OPT_1', 'FUD_OPT_3', 'FUD_OPT_2', 'DBHOST', 'DBHOST_USER', 'DBHOST_PASSWORD', 'DBHOST_DBNAME','DATA_DIR','INCLUDE') as $v) {
$GLOBALS[$v] = $$v;
}
Best regards.
Frank
|
|
|
|
Re: fud_sql_error_handler() not defined for forum_login.php calls [message #29606 is a reply to message #29601] |
Tue, 03 January 2006 05:38 data:image/s3,"s3://crabby-images/59289/59289af49ad47c684698298ad2f8b5d2b7a5881e" alt="Go to previous message Go to previous message" data:image/s3,"s3://crabby-images/e4eaa/e4eaa66972d323291e805ae6c9fb5c87e0ac0b60" alt="Go to next message Go to next message" |
data:image/s3,"s3://crabby-images/632b1/632b18c77813af47c969e32158ec45c4d3542e2c" alt="" |
naudefj
data:image/s3,"s3://crabby-images/9b8bf/9b8bf467a921a5a707fb0d42ce16bb3b074c2d2b" alt="South Africa South Africa" Messages: 3775 Registered: December 2004
Karma: 28
|
Senior Member Administrator Core Developer |
|
|
Thank you very much.
In addition to your patch, can you please also commit the following (db.inc also needs DBHOST_TBL_PREFIX):
--- forum_login.php.old 2006-01-02 23:34:48.000000000 -0600
+++ forum_login.php 2006-01-02 23:35:13.000000000 -0600
@@ -56,7 +56,7 @@
eval(str_replace('<?php', '', substr_replace($data, '', strpos($data, 'require'))));
/* db.inc needs certain vars inside the global scope to work, so we export them */
- foreach (array('COOKIE_DOMAIN','COOKIE_NAME','COOKIE_TIMEOUT','COOKIE_PATH','FUD_OPT_1', 'FUD_OPT_3', 'FUD_OPT_2', 'DBHOST', 'DBHOST_USER', 'DBHOST_PASSWORD', 'DBHOST_DBNAME','DATA_DIR','INCLUDE') as $v) {
+ foreach (array('COOKIE_DOMAIN','COOKIE_NAME','COOKIE_TIMEOUT','COOKIE_PATH','FUD_OPT_1','FUD_OPT_3','FUD_OPT_2','DBHOST','DBHOST_USER','DBHOST_PASSWORD','DBHOST_DBNAME','DBHOST_TBL_PREFIX','DATA_DIR','INCLUDE') as $v) {
$GLOBALS[$v] = $$v;
}
|
|
|
|
|